css外边距居中话题讨论。解读css外边距居中知识,想了解学习css外边距居中,请参与css外边距居中话题讨论。
css外边距居中话题已于 2025-06-22 21:03:15 更新
1. 水平居中 对于行内元素:可以使用textalign: center来实现。这种方法对inline、inlineblock、inlinetable和inlineflex元素有效。 对于块级元素: 设置外边距:如果父元素的宽度是已知的,可以通过设置子元素的margin: 0 auto;来实现水平居中。 table布局:将父元素设置为tablecell,并使用textalign:...
水平居中: 利用margin: auto:适用于块级元素,且元素不能设置为浮动或绝对定位。通过将左右的外边距设置为auto,元素会在其父容器中水平居中。 textalign: center:适用于行内元素,如图片、按钮和文字等。这种方法可以让行内元素在其父容器中水平居中。需要注意的是,在IE6和IE7中,可以通过对块级...
将元素设置为position: absolute;,并定位到父元素的顶部和左边缘。使用transform: translateY使元素在垂直方向上居中,transform: translateX使元素在水平方向上居中。绝对定位的外边距:将元素的top和bottom属性设置为auto。将left和right属性设置为0。调整元素的margintop为适当的值,以实现垂直居中。margin:...
一、使用CSS的margin属性实现图片居中 当需要将图片水平居中对齐时,可以利用左右外边距的自动计算功能。具体做法是将图片的左右margin设置为“auto”。当左右两边都留有相同的空间时,图片自然会在容器中居中。例如:css img { display: block; /* 确保图片作为块级元素展示 */ margin-left:...
CSS通过设置div元素的样式来实现居中对齐。具体方法包括设置div的margin属性,使其左右外边距相等,或者使用text-align和margin属性结合来实现整个父容器内的内容居中。例如,可以设置如下样式:div { margin: auto; width: 300px; } 这里,width属性定义了div的宽度,而margin: auto则使div在父容器中水平...
一种方法是给浮动的元素设置一个固定的宽度,并通过计算外边距(margin-left)来实现居中。这个外边距的值通常是父容器宽度减去浮动元素宽度后的一半。更好的方法是避免使用float来实现居中,而是使用flexbox或grid布局,这些布局方式提供了更灵活和强大的居中控制。垂直居中(对于float元素来说不是直接相关的...
要使一个DIV元素在页面上居中对齐,只需在CSS中为该元素同时设置margin-left和margin-right属性为auto。这种布局方式利用了CSS的自动布局特性,自动调整左右外边距,使元素在容器内居中。具体来说,当一个DIV的margin-left和margin-right属性都被设置为auto时,浏览器会自动计算并设置这两个属性的值,使得...
外边距用“margin”表示,外边距属性可以通过CSS中的margin属性来设置。margin属性的写法和用法如下:基本语法:margin: value;:设置一个统一的外边距。margin: top right bottom left;:分别设置上、右、下、左四个方向的外边距。其中,top为上外边距,right为右外边距,bottom为下外边距,left为左外...
文本居中方法:1.使用text-align与line-height 2.使用padding与text-align 调整文本的位置,可以通过margin来设置外边距的方法来调整。而使文本居中,则一般有以下三种方法:一、text-align:center 1.text-align是一个基本的属性,它会影响一个元素中的文本行互相间的对齐方式。值left、right和center会...
因为“text-align:center”控制的是文本居中,div居中可以用外边距margin来实现。1、新建html文件,在body标签中添加div标签,div标签中的内容为“演示文本”,添加题目中的css样式,为了方便演示,给div标签添加灰色背景,这时可以发现div靠近浏览器的左侧,文字在div中居中:2、为div标签添加新的外边距“...